What is a standard operating procedure (SOP)?

Standard Operating Procedure is a set of step-by-step instructions that outline how to perform specific tasks or carry out routine operations. SOPs are created to ensure consistent quality output, achieve efficiency and maintain uniformity of performance — while also reducing miscommunication and failure to comply with industry standards.

Having an SOP in place ensures that everyone on your digital marketing team can carry out tasks consistently, safely and efficiently. Some of the major characteristics of  well-written SOPs include:

  • Visually appealing (including aesthetics).
  • Written in clear and concise language.
  • Easy to navigate through.
  • Has uniform formatting.
  • Easy to understand.
  • Written to address the specific task at hand.
  • Rich in multimedia files and other visual elements.
  • Trackable and fully responsive.
  •  Regularly updated as needed.

Why is having an SOP important for digital marketing?

What do digital marketing standard operating procedures provide for your business? For starters, they save time. You no longer have to waste a great deal of time or effort in creating something that already exists, for example, when you create new content. All you have to do is refer to your SOP and follow the steps prescribed. It helps your team stay organized and on track — two elements vital to the success of any digital marketing campaign.

Secondly, SOPs can improve your overall marketing campaigns' efficiency and profitability. Streamlining your digital marketing process gives you more time and resources to focus on other important areas of your business. This boost in employee productivity will result in increased ROI for your digital marketing campaigns.

Finally, you need SOPs to improve the quality of your content. Having a set process to follow, ensures that all of your content is high-quality, free of errors, well-researched and properly formatted. Plus, your readers won't miss your attention to detail. 😉 This will surely impress your readers and help you build trust with them.

Ma‎rketing communication plan standard operating procedure template

About this SOP

A marketing communications plan template is a pre-designed communication plan. It describes how you will communicate a message, the right message, to the right people (stakeholders), at the right time and in the right channel.

Why is this important?

It’s a plan that sets the information, communications goals, audience (stakeholders), strategies, activities, and timeframes.

For example, you may have a communication plan template for your products’ launch. The template will clarify the product, the purpose of a product launch (service or initiative), the official messages you want to deliver, the intended audience(s), and the communication channel.

What is covered?

This SOP should include:

  1. Goals/Objectives
  2. SWOT
  3. Channels/Tactics
  4. Roles
  5. Evaluation (KPIs)
  6. Timelines

7 steps to building your own digital marketing SOP

Not sure how to build your digital marketing SOP templates? You're in luck. Here are guaranteed ways to help you get started.

1. Define your digital marketing goals and objectives. 

The first step to building your marketing SOP  is to define your goals and objectives. 

  • What are you looking to achieve with your content?
  • What kind of content should you create?
  • What distribution channels do you want to focus on?
  • Do you want to generate leads, increase brand awareness or drive traffic to your website? 

Once you’ve identified your goals and answered these questions, developing a plan of action is the next step. For example, if your goal is to generate brand awareness, streamline your objectives with a particular focus on more content creation and distribution (including third-party platforms).

2. Conduct research

Research is essential for customer segmentation and identifying their needs and wants. It helps you understand your target audience and ascertain the type of content they love.

The first step is to conduct keyword research and see what it produces. Thankfully, there are tons of keyword research tools to use. Don't forget to also check out your competitors' content to see what makes their readers tick. 

3. Create an editorial calendar

Once you’ve gathered all of the necessary information, begin to plan your content. An editorial calendar is a great way to get started. Not only does it help you to strategically plan and optimize your content to drive conversions, but it also keeps track of what needs to be published, by who and when. 

Scribe top tip: Don't forget to add the following to your editorial calendar when creating your SOP: 

  • Create topic clusters.
  • Target content for each stage of the funnel.
  • Organize authors (internal and external) and topics.
  • Track keywords and call-to-actions (CTAs).
  • Track content events.
  • Determine and plan which channels your content will be published on.
  • Identify which topics work and don’t work. Don't forget the "diamonds in the rough" as well.

4. Use a well-planned digital marketing process

Keep your audience in mind and create content and distribute them according to their customer journey. Don't forget to polish your work before publishing. The knowledge base creation process should always involve a team so that you can get objective opinions and edits.

Regarding content promotion, while it's almost certain that you and your digital marketing team have certain distribution channels in mind, use A/B testing as your plan B. Experiment with different tactics to see what works best for you.

5. Analyze & track results

Published your content? Check. ✅ Your work isn't completed after the content is published. The next step is to analyze the results.

  • How many people viewed it?
  • How many people clicked through to your website?
  • What's the bounce rate?
  • What was the average time spent on the page?

Analyzing your campaign's performance helps you to know what worked and what didn't — and determine whether or not your marketing efforts are paying off.

6. Rinse & repeat

Continually create new content regularly. The more content you have, the better your chances of driving traffic and generating leads. However, don’t sacrifice quality for quantity – always make sure that your content is well-written and informative.

Assess the ranking pages to see what content is working best and get more ideas for similar topics. Also, keep an eye on your website’s analytics to see how users are interacting with your site.

7. Make changes where necessary necessary

No matter how well you plan your digital marketing campaigns, chances are high that you'll need to tweak adjustingly until you're "good to go."

Be open to making changes to your digital marketing strategy where applicable, and be willing to experiment. You can only identify what works best when you try out different things and see what gives you the best results.
